I use tweezers/forceps that have grooves on the tips to get the wires started. Often, that seats the wires well enough. If not, I use a finger for the final push. Same goes for removing: I use twezers or forceps. The grooves are important, as smooth tips won't be able to grab the wire well enough for removal.
